PCI-SIG today unveiled plans for the PCI Express 8.0 specification, slated for release in 2028. This upcoming standard promises a monumental leap in data transfer speeds, hitting an impressive 256 GT/s, effectively doubling the capacity of PCI Express 7.0. When deployed in an x16 configuration, PCI Express 8.0 will enable bi-directional data transfer rates of up to 1 TB/s, offering users an unprecedented experience in high-speed data exchange.
